I have renamed my business, as you will have seen from the blog, as I think it is a better name. Olive and Friends is now a business of Knitting/Crochet yarn, patterns, Kits and items knitted using recycled/left over yarn from weaving Harris Tweed.
A little about the name I have chosen, Olive is one of my Sheep, a very friendly and naughty Blackface sheep, and has now become the figurehead for my business. Her friends (as friendly and naughty) consist of other Blackface, Cheviot, Swaledale and Hebridean sheep, and there are a few pictures below.
